Both home prices and rent are rising in Jefferson County, up about 4.9% and 3.8% a year respectively. Home prices are changing faster.

Median rent in Jefferson County rose about 30.7% between 2015 and 2023, from $775 to $1,012. Over the same span, rent in Wisconsin rose about 34.7%.

Affordability

On average, housing unit costs 1.5 yearly household incomes in Jefferson County.

Buying the median-priced home in Jefferson County costs roughly 10.1 years of rent at the median monthly rate. That is a relatively low price-to-rent ratio, which tends to favor buying over renting in Jefferson County. The price-to-rent ratio in Wisconsin is about 14.1.

Occupancy & Tenure

Metric Jefferson County Wisconsin Avg US Average
Homeownership Rate 68.6% 60.4% 58.2%
Rental Rate 25.5% 28.6% 31.3%
Vacancy Rate 6.0% 11.1% 10.6%
Median Tenure (years) 17.0 16.0 15.0
Median Year Moved In 2009 2010 2011

Jefferson County has a homeownership rate of 68.6%, higher than the Wisconsin average of 60.4%. Its housing vacancy rate is 6.0%, compared with 11.1% in Wisconsin.

Housing Stock

Metric Jefferson County Wisconsin Avg US Average
Average Household Size 2.40 people 2.35 people 2.54 people
Median Structure Built Year 1976 1973 1978
Median Number of Rooms 6.0 5.6 5.5

The typical housing unit in Jefferson County was built around 1976. On average, 2.4 people live in a home with about 6.0 rooms, staying for about 17.0 years on average.
